Two years ago I made this engine to render believable space scenes (Ogre3d).
Ogre3d is really good for making impressive looking space, and my demo ran at several hundred fps.
I also made tons of hires planet textures, as well as a dozen planetoids.
But I lost interest cause I have no talent in the 3d modelling stuff.
If someone has nice looking space ships, and knows how to export them to Ogre (.mesh) format, both could be combined into a simple but good looking space game.

Almost all you need to know about about Ogre exporters can be found here.

I used Blender. You need to install Blender, Python and of course the exporter: link

I also used Wings 3d which makes it very easy to convert 3DStudio objects to Ogre format.

Unfortunately I am a programming guy, and not good at 3D modelling. I almost went nuts trying to learn Blender, although I eventually managed to to do the things I wanted to do.

So I stopped working in Ogre mostly because of this. I knew I'd have to do spaceships one day, and I knew I would never be able to do it myself. I managed to get a Discovery (the one from 2001) and also most ships from from Elite, but got tired to run around looking for other peoples models and get their consent to use them.

There are two ways we can experiment with your models. Send me a model in .mesh format and I put it in. But my program is flexible and can be setup to display models without my help, too. One only needs to edit text files.
